Word: Trance

Part of Speech: Noun and Verb

Definition:
  1. Noun: A trance is a state of mind where a person feels dreamy or not fully aware of their surroundings. It can be like a deep sleep or a daydream where you are not really thinking about what is happening around you.
  2. Verb: To trance someone means to attract them strongly or make them fall under a spell, almost as if they are mesmerized.
Usage Instructions:

When using "trance" as a noun, you can describe a feeling of being lost in thought or not fully present in the moment. As a verb, it is used when someone captivates or enchants another person, causing them to focus solely on that person or thing.

Examples:
  • Noun: "She was in a trance while listening to the soothing music, unaware of the world around her."
  • Verb: "The magician tranced the audience with his incredible performance."
Advanced Usage:

In psychology, a trance state can be used in therapies, where a therapist helps a person enter a relaxed state to address issues.

Word Variants:
  • Trancelike (adjective): Describing a state that resembles a trance.
    • Example: "He had a trancelike expression on his face as he stared at the painting."
  • Trance-inducing (adjective): Something that causes a trance state.
    • Example: "The trance-inducing rhythm of the drums made everyone sway."
Different Meanings:
  • In Music/Dance: "Trance" can refer to a genre of electronic music that creates a hypnotic feeling, encouraging listeners to lose themselves in the rhythm.
  • In Spiritual Practices: A trance can also refer to a state of altered consciousness achieved during meditation or rituals.
Synonyms:
  • For Noun Use: Hypnosis, stupor, daze, dream state.
  • For Verb Use: Captivate, mesmerize, enchant.
Idioms & Phrasal Verbs:

While "trance" doesn't have many idiomatic expressions, you might encounter phrases like: - "In a daze": Similar to being in a trance, meaning confused or unable to think clearly. - Example: "After the shocking news, she walked around in a daze."

Summary:

"Trance" describes a dreamy, altered state of consciousness, often linked to relaxation or fascination.

Noun
  1. a state of mind in which consciousness is fragile and voluntary action is poor or missing; a state resembling deep sleep
  2. a psychological state induced by (or as if induced by) a magical incantation
Verb
  1. attract; cause to be enamored
    • She captured all the men's hearts
